Manhattan Invitation (3-1/2" x 6")

Stamps
  • Fifth Avenue Floral
    (set of 5; 113734; $24.95)
  • Gallery
    (set of 3; 113776; $22.95)
  • Introducing
    (set of 4; 114443; $15.95)

Paper

  • Kiwi Kiss card stock: 3-1/2" x 3"
  • Whisper White textured card stock: 3-1/2" x 6" (finished size)
  • Taste of Textiles Specialty paper: 3-1/4" x 6"

Ink

  • Not Quite Navy Classic Stampin' Pad
  • VersaMark pad

Accessories & Tools

  • White Stampin' Emboss powder
  • Whisper White 3/8" taffeta ribbon: 10"
  • Styled Silver Hodgepodge Hardware
  • Stampin' Dimensionals
  • Crafters' Tool Kit
  • Heat tool
  • 1-1/4" Circle punch
Instructions
  1. Stamp flowers in Not Quite Navy ink on Whisper White textured card.
  2. Pierce around edge of card using paper-piercing tool from Crafters' Tool Kit.
  3. Punch notch in edge of card using 1-1/4" Circle punch.
  4. Adhere Not Quite Navy polka dot vellum to back of card front using Stampin' Dimensionals. Right edge of vellum should be flush with edge of card.
  5. Cut slit in card fold, and pull Whisper White 3/8" taffeta ribbon through slit. Tie ribbon around card front.
  6. Thread Kiwi Kiss card stock through flower ribbon slide, and adhere to card.
  7. Stamp frame image in VersaMark ink on Kiwi Kiss card stock. Cover image with White Stampin' Emboss powder, and shake off excess.
  8. Stamp "You're invited" in VersaMark ink in center of frame. Cover image with White Stampin' Emboss powder, and shake off excess. Heat emboss.
  9. Cut out frame, and adhere to card using Stampin' Dimensionals.
